What Is Low Sperm Count?
A man is considered to have a low sperm count when fewer than 15 million sperm are found per milliliter of semen. This can result from lifestyle factors, hormonal imbalances, genetic issues, or infections—making natural conception more difficult.
How IVF Helps
IVF (In Vitro Fertilization) is particularly effective in treating low sperm count when paired with Intracytoplasmic Sperm Injection (ICSI). With ICSI, even a single healthy sperm can be selected and injected directly into the egg, eliminating the need for large quantities of sperm.
Our Patient-Centric IVF Approach:
- Semen Quality Assessment: We use advanced diagnostics to evaluate motility, morphology, and viability.
- Sperm Enhancement: Nutritional support and medical therapies may improve sperm parameters prior to IVF.
- Microsurgical Retrieval: If sperm is not present in the ejaculate, procedures like Micro-TESE help extract viable sperm from testicular tissue.
- Embryo Care: Our lab nurtures fertilized eggs using cutting-edge incubation technology for better implantation success.
